> I got a lot of noise trying to debug an AIX guest in a pseries machine when 
> running with
> '-d unimp'. The reason is that there is no distinction between features
> (in my case, hypercalls) that are unimplemented because we never considered,
> versus features that we made a design choice not to implement.
>
> This series adds a new log type, LOG_UNSUPP, as a way to filter the
> second case. After changing the log level of existing unsupported
> pseries hypercalls, -d unimp was reporting just the ones that I need to
> worry about and decide whether we should implement it or mark as
> unsupported in our model. After this series there's still one hypercall
> thgat is being thrown by AIX. We'll deal with that another day.

So the intention of the distinction is:
  LOG_UNIMP: we don't implement this, but we should
  LOG_UNSUPP: we don't implement this, and that's OK because it's optional

?

I think I'd be happier about adding a new log category if we had
some examples of where we should be using it other than just in
the spapr hcall code, to indicate that it's a bit more broadly
useful. If this is a distinction that only makes sense for that
narrow use case, then as Philippe says a tracepoint might be a
better choice.
